Wood Gutters Installation Questions
What are wood gutters? Wood gutters are rainwater collection systems made from natural wood materials, offering a traditional and aesthetic look for homes.
Are wood gutters suitable for all types of homes? Wood gutters work well on homes with classic or historic styles, but may require more maintenance compared to other materials.
How long do wood gutters typically last? With proper maintenance, wood gutters can last around 10 to 15 years, depending on exposure and upkeep.
What maintenance is needed for wood gutters? Regular cleaning and sealing are recommended to prevent rot and ensure proper drainage over time.
